Turkey/Chicken and Cheese Salad

Turkey and Cheese salad
Turkey and Cheese salad

Mixed lettuce leaves

Baby spinach leaves

120g shaved or sliced Deli turkey breast, or roast chicken pieces**

20g good cheddar cheese**

red or yellow capsicum (bell pepper)

fresh tomato

Lebanese cucumber

Salt & pepper

Olive oil and white wine or cider vinegar

This recipe is for one serving ~25g protein per serving

Combine vegetable quantities to your own taste, these are just what we like.  Drizzle with olive oil and vinegar, not too much as the vegetables combined with the cheese and turkey/chicken give a lovely flavour all their own. Season with salt and pepper, again, go easily at first until you find what you like.

The above is one serving.  It is a large salad but it doesn’t make me feel over-full and it stays with me for 4 or 5 hours at least.

**Substitute ham and swiss cheese or jarlsberg cheese for a different set of flavours.
